7 Crucial Steps to Creating a Professional Audiobook

So, what does it take to create a professional audiobook? Here are the essential steps to guide you on this journey:

  • Develop a Compelling Script: A solid script is the foundation of a great audiobook. Engage your audience with a captivating narrative, memorable characters, and a clear structure.
  • Choose the Right Voiceover Artist: Select a voiceover artist who shares your vision and can bring your story to life with the perfect tone, pace, and emotion.
  • Invest in Quality Recording Equipment: A good recording setup is essential for capturing high-quality audio. Invest in a decent microphone, headphones, and a comfortable recording space.
  • Edit and Refine Your Script: Edit your script to ensure it is polished, concise, and engaging. Make sure it flows smoothly and is free of errors.
  • Add Music and Sound Effects: Music and sound effects can elevate the listening experience, creating a more immersive and engaging environment.
  • Master and Mix Your Audio: Ensure your audio is mastered and mixed to perfection, with a clear and balanced sound that engages the listener.
  • Distribute and Market Your Audiobook: Once your audiobook is complete, distribute it to various platforms and promote it through social media, email marketing, and other channels.
